			<description><![CDATA[<p>tried printing planetary gear at 200% like the nerdgasim youtube video. printed at .3 and 10% density with supports looked good at first. Soon realized that bolts were to thin and cracked. Also, had extra filament all over threads. Printed again, this time at 150% .2 and 30% density with no supports. Printed went into hyper mode and is printing supper fast. Speed is at standard. Not done printing yet, but thing is flying and vibrating. Print seems okay from visual. What am I missing. little help please.</p>]]></description>
